Benzema draws level with Raúl as Madrid's 2nd-highest scorer

MADRID — Karim Benzema continues to add his name to Real Madrid's history by scoring his 323rd goal to tie Raúl González as the club's second-best scorer all-time behind Cristiano Ronaldo. Benzema netted in the first half of the team's 6-0 rout of last-place Levante in the Spanish league. The result sealed Levante's relegation after five consecutive years in the first division. Vinícius Júnior scored a hat trick for Madrid as it continues to prepare for the Champions League final against Liverpool in Paris on May 28.
